Output e59489b97d37bcdf583aac243d0d9e19e1ac543154a65e8a117d9ca89e114a3c:45

value
340000
script pubkey
OP_0 OP_PUSHBYTES_20 69be0af5cc2d59c01d7eafa1c2d8a7047cfba1f0
address
bc1qdxlq4awv94vuq8t747su9k98q370hg0syj2z3e
transaction
e59489b97d37bcdf583aac243d0d9e19e1ac543154a65e8a117d9ca89e114a3c
spent
true